1858 – Charles Darwin first publishes his theory of evolution through natural selection in The Journal of the Proceedings of the Linnean Society of London.
1922Surgeon Akutsu Tetsuzo is born. He built the first artificial heart that was implanted and kept an animal alive.
1975NASA launches the probe Viking 1 towards Mars, with the mission of observation through photography, as well as passive scans for life.
1977NASA launches the Voyager 2 probe towards the outer Sol System planets of Jupiter, Saturn, Uranus, and Neptune. While on its mission, the probe also discovered and photographed many previously unknown moons, rings and other features of the distant planets. In addition, a 12-inch copper phonograph record carried on board contained greetings in dozens of languages, samples of music and sounds of nature.
